Legal Requirements & Penalties in NV
Nevada law requires workers' compensation coverage for most employers with one or more employees. Failure to comply can result in fines up to $5,000 per employee and other penalties. The system is no-fault, providing benefits for work-related injuries.

Industry Risk Factors & Class Codes
Premiums are based on classification codes assigned to job roles. High-risk industries like mining pay more than low-risk ones like office work. Keeping accurate records helps reduce costs.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does workers compensation insurance cover?
It covers medical expenses, lost wages, and rehabilitation for employees injured at work, as well as liability protection for employers.
Is workers compensation required in Cal Nev Ari?
Yes, as part of Nevada, employers in Cal Nev Ari must provide coverage or face fines and penalties.
